Make x the subject of the formula:y = \(\frac {3x - 9c}{4x + 5d}\)

  • A. x = \(\frac {(-9c - 5dy)}{4y - 3}\)
  • B. x = \(\frac {-9c + 5dy}{4y - 3}\)
  • C. x = \(\frac {(-9c + 5dy)}{4y - 3}\)
  • D. x = \(\frac {-(9c + 5dy)}{4y - 3}\)

Correct Answer: D. x = \(\frac {-(9c + 5dy)}{4y - 3}\)

Explanation

y = \(\frac {3x - 9c}{4x + 5d}\)

\(\frac {y}{1} = \frac {3x - 9c}{4x + 5d}\)

= y(4x + 5d) = 3x - 9c

= 4xy + 5dy = 3x - 9c

= 4xy - 3x = -9c - 5dy

= (4y - 3)x = -9c - 5dy

= x = \(\frac {-9c - 5dy}{4y - 3}\)

x = \(\frac {-(9c + 5dy)}{4y - 3}\)
